如何修改C语言程序:从基础到进阶
在C语言编程中,修改程序是一项常见的任务,无论是修复错误、优化性能还是增加新功能,都需要对C语言程序进行修改,本文将介绍如何有效地修改C语言程序,从基础到进阶。
理解C语言基础语法
在开始修改C语言程序之前,你需要先理解C语言的基础语法,包括变量、数据类型、运算符、控制结构(如if-else、switch-case)、循环结构(如for、while)等,只有当你对这些基础概念有充分的理解,才能更好地进行程序的修改。
使用文本编辑器或集成开发环境(IDE)
在修改C语言程序时,你需要使用文本编辑器或集成开发环境(IDE),这些工具可以帮助你更方便地编写、编辑和调试代码,对于初学者来说,可以使用Notepad++、Sublime Text等文本编辑器;对于进阶用户,则可以使用更强大的IDE,如Visual Studio、Code::Blocks等。
定位并修改错误
在修改C语言程序时,首先需要定位错误所在的位置,这可以通过编译器的错误提示、调试工具或代码审查等方式实现,一旦找到错误,就需要对代码进行修改,修改时要注意保持代码的清晰和可读性,以便于后续的维护和扩展。
优化性能和增加功能
除了修复错误,你还可以通过优化性能和增加功能来改进C语言程序,这需要你对程序的需求有充分的了解,并具备一定的算法和数据结构知识,在优化性能时,可以通过减少不必要的计算、使用更高效的数据结构、优化算法等方式来实现,在增加功能时,需要设计合理的接口和模块,以便于后续的扩展和维护。
代码示例
下面是一个简单的C语言程序示例,演示了如何修改程序:
// 原始程序:输出“Hello, World!”int main() { printf("Hello, World!\n"); return 0; } // 修改后的程序:输出“欢迎使用C语言!”int main() { printf("欢迎使用C语言!\n"); // 这里进行了简单的文字修改 return 0; }
在这个示例中,我们只是简单地修改了输出的文字,但在实际的程序中,你可能需要进行更复杂的修改和优化,在修改程序时一定要保持代码的清晰和可读性。
总结与资源推荐
通过以上几个步骤,你已经了解了如何修改C语言程序,为了更好地学习和掌握C语言,你可以参考以下资源:
《如何修改c语言》 这是一本详细的C语言教程,涵盖了C语言的基础语法、进阶技术、编程实践等方面的内容,通过阅读这本书,你可以更深入地了解C语言的编程技巧和修改方法,还有很多其他的C语言教程和资源可供参考,如在线教程、视频教程、编程社区等,这些资源可以帮助你更好地学习和掌握C语言编程技术。